    Jessica Barba Brown brings 20 years’ experience of social change and advocacy strategy, organizational management, and executive leadership as the principal of Drishti Solutions LLC. Inspired by Jessica’s yoga tradition, drishti refers to the yogic practice of focused attention that leads to greater awareness and wisdom.

     

    Jessica recently served as the business planning consultant and then the Launch Executive Director of Leadership for Democracy and Social Justice, a national initiative to foster the next generation of BIPOC, women, LGBTQ+, working class, and immigrant leaders for social justice movements.

     

    She was also the Senior Advisor for Healthy Democracy Healthy People, a nonpartisan coalition of public health and civic engagement organizations working to advance health and racial equity by assuring access to the ballot. Prior to starting this coalition in 2020, she was the CEO of the Voter Participation Center, the nation's largest mail program for voter registration and mobilization of underrepresented communities. She also served as Managing Director for the advocacy division at Planned Parenthood Federation of America during the first two years of the Trump Administration and the organization’s largest “defunding” battle in its 100-year history. There, she oversaw day-to-day operations and management for the 160-person, $74 million division responsible for the fight-back campaign and oversaw the division’s Race Equity Initiative.

     

    Previous to that, she was National Director of Communications and Organizational Development at Enroll America. She started her political career as communications director for former U.S. Representative Tom Perriello—taking him from long-shot hopeful against an entrenched incumbent to winning the closest House race in the country in 2008. She also served as Vice President for Program Development at Faith in Public Life, designing and implementing innovative advocacy campaigns, including the famous Nuns on the Bus tour, to promote the voices of faith leaders in the public square.

     

    Jessica earned her executive coaching certification with the Teleos Leadership Institute and is an accredited Associate Certified Coach with the International Coaching Federation. She is an alumna of the Rockwood Leadership Institute’s Art of Leadership and Advanced Art of Leadership trainings. After living and working in Washington, DC for over a decade, she and her family took a leap of faith during the pandemic to live abroad in Costa Rica, where they are currently enjoying an international adventure with frequent travel back to the U.S.
